Output 31d5a2c60cc1f136329f19eac4e10b6135b88554e9a09cd6c0075b8278325aaf:10

value
750305
script pubkey
OP_0 OP_PUSHBYTES_20 976302c2a19079468fe8de28ee878c615137f076
address
bc1qja3s9s4pjpu5drlgmc5wapuvv9gn0urkrku0xh
transaction
31d5a2c60cc1f136329f19eac4e10b6135b88554e9a09cd6c0075b8278325aaf
spent
true